Am I eligible for a GLP-1 in Turners Falls?

Most providers require a BMI of 30 or higher, or 27+ with a weight-related condition such as type 2 diabetes, high blood pressure or high cholesterol. Check your BMI in seconds:

  • BMI 30+ — generally eligible
  • BMI 27–29 with a comorbidity — often eligible

Semaglutide vs. tirzepatide & the GLP-1 options

Brand-name and compounded options available to Turners Falls patients

ShotMoleculeApproved forFrequencyTypical price
Ozempic Semaglutide Type 2 diabetes (off-label weight loss) Once weekly $950–$1,350/mo
Wegovy Semaglutide Chronic weight management Once weekly $1,300–$1,400/mo
Mounjaro Tirzepatide Type 2 diabetes (off-label weight loss) Once weekly $1,000–$1,200/mo
Zepbound Tirzepatide Chronic weight management Once weekly $1,000–$1,060/mo
Compounded Semaglutide / Tirzepatide Cash-pay telehealth option Once weekly $199–$499/mo

Prices are typical U.S. cash-pay ranges without insurance; manufacturer savings cards and coverage can lower brand-name costs significantly.

What to expect: dosing & side effects

GLP-1 medications are given as a once-weekly subcutaneous injection, starting at a low dose that your provider increases gradually over several weeks to limit side effects. Most Turners Falls patients self-inject at home after a short demonstration.

The most common side effects are nausea, diarrhea, constipation, decreased appetite and mild injection-site reactions — usually mild and fading over the first few weeks. Rare but serious risks include pancreatitis, gallbladder issues and thyroid concerns; GLP-1s should not be used by people with a personal or family history of medullary thyroid carcinoma or MEN 2. Your provider reviews your full history before prescribing.

Coverage varies widely by plan in Massachusetts. Many commercial plans cover Mounjaro for diabetes and Wegovy/Zepbound for weight management with prior authorization. Medicare Part D may cover diabetes indications but generally not weight-loss use. A Turners Falls provider can verify benefits and file prior authorization.

Yes — licensed telehealth providers handle everything online in Turners Falls, from assessment to prescription. A Massachusetts-licensed provider reviews your history, runs a virtual consult and ships medication to your address. Local clinics on this page are the in-person alternative.

Brand-name GLP-1s come as prefilled pens (pre-measured, very easy to use). Compounded medication often ships as a vial with syringes, which costs less and lets the provider fine-tune the dose. Both deliver the same weekly subcutaneous injection; your Turners Falls provider will recommend what fits you.
